Transaction 16904527429601634ef5ed64a720dad853c1c5201bc8e78f3e73cdb4c64e8397
1 Input
1 Output
-
16904527429601634ef5ed64a720dad853c1c5201bc8e78f3e73cdb4c64e8397:0
- value
- 3704563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67a7573fa892d75f940e14bb37e0161c7ba61a5d OP_EQUAL
- address
- 3B95zM23qMh7GsozwRAgCBs8E5Dfsmob4Q